Yep. I have a hex attached to a chimney bracket at about 24 feet. The
neighbors can't even see it from the front. I have 313 confirmed with this
modest setup. There are times when my better-equipped local buddies can
hear stations I can't, especially in the remote reaches of southern Asia.
But what the heck, I can't complain. I put it up in March 2011 and it seems
to be as good as new in every respect. Transmitting on WSPR with 1 watt, my
signal has been reported from just about every part of the globe. I have
nothing but good to say about the hex antenna.
